Transaction 4f2d59a622111d7b0a3991538c9ac091db248705c58aae7151f897f2fc34474a
1 Input
1 Output
-
4f2d59a622111d7b0a3991538c9ac091db248705c58aae7151f897f2fc34474a:0
- value
- 1333594
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 24ef1cb3125f2d6e06a5e3ffb8db06dd4f392eb2 OP_EQUAL
- address
- 354JhFThNuTyquJM5iM212GjdUhBXyAYHD